Igor Stravinksy - in the beginning of the 1900's

from Memories and Commentaries, page 109:

I often looked through his [Lord Berners] scores with him at the piano, or listened to them together with him in the theatre, and I thought his Wedding Bouquet and Neptune at least as good as the French works of the kind produced by Diaghilev, which I intend – though it may not be so construed –as a compliment.
